Introduction
Ropes play very important roles in industrial and recreational purposes, and thus their reliability is an issue of safety and even performance. Ropes are subjected to such adverse use conditions that put their strength and durability to the test, whether in the lifting of heavy loads, structural securing, rescue missions, or towing in water sports. ASTM certification helps establish rope quality standards by providing specifications for design, materials, coating, and testing. These certifications provide ASTM with a standard that manufacturers can use to produce ropes they know perform well, and they also help users make informed product choices.
Key ASTM Standards
ASTM has developed several standards for various types of ropes, detailing their applications.

ASTM A1023 outlines the properties of carbon steel wire ropes to be used generally in industries, with the specifications being sufficient tensile strength and elongation, as well as the properties that need to be met by the strands in the construction.
ASTM A603 is concerned with metallic-coated steel structural wire ropes, and the properties are determined, including ductility, coating adherence, and bending resistance. In the case of ropes employed in rescue and life safety.
ASTM F1740 is used to provide guidelines for the inspection and retirement of nylon, polyester, and hybrid kernmantle ropes.
ASTM F3410 is used to test the breaking strength of fiber ropes that are applicable in recreational and water sports applications.
ASTM F1701 applies to special electrostatic rope, which can be used by utility workers around energized lines.
Methodology
ASTM rope certification methodology is based on defining the requirements of materials, carrying out mechanical and physical tests, and adhering to the protocol of inspections. The specimens used in testing are manufactured in accordance with the kind of rope involved, where utmost care must be given to the diameter, construction, and coating. Mechanical tests, such as tensile strength, breaking load, elongation, and resistance to bending or kinking, are mechanical tests that are done to confirm that they meet the specified values. With coated ropes, the tests are to determine the coating thickness, weight, and adherence during bending or flexing. Life safety ropes are subjected to both static load testing and dynamic load testing to determine the elongation and the durability of the rope in rescue scenarios. Recreational fiber ropes are tested in terms of their breaking strength and performance in wet surroundings.
Applications
ASTM certification of ropes can be used in many industries and activities. Certified steel wire rope is used in construction and industrial lifting of heavy loads to guarantee the safety of the loads. The rescue organizations, firefighters, and military units use life safety ropes that are within ASTM standards of strength and controlled elongation. In recreational water sports, certified fiber ropes are used to ensure that there is safe towing and high performance in wet conditions. The utility companies rely on the use of ropes that have tested electrical properties to ensure safety when operating them in the vicinity of energized electric lines.
Importance
ASTM certification is of significance to the ropes since it helps to maintain safety, reliability, and performance. Manufacturers can create ropes that can be relied upon to work in the most critical of circumstances where failure is unacceptable, through adherence to standard requirements. ASTM certification minimizes risks related to equipment malfunction, safeguards human life during rescue and utility work, and generates trust in recreational activities for the user. It also helps with the uniformity of markets across the globe, where buyers can differentiate products on a standard level.
